About Hiring a Lawyer in Atasehir, Turkey
Hiring a lawyer in Atasehir, Turkey, is an essential step for anyone facing legal issues or seeking legal guidance. The process usually involves identifying the type of lawyer you need, based on your specific situation-whether it be criminal law, civil law, family law, or another specialty. Once you've pinpointed your needs, you can search for legal professionals through local bar associations, online directories, or personal recommendations. It’s important to arrange an initial consultation to discuss your case, assess the lawyer’s expertise, and understand the potential costs involved. Be sure to verify the lawyer’s credentials and ensure they are registered with the Turkish Bar Association.
Why You May Need a Lawyer
There are various situations where legal assistance may be required in Atasehir, Turkey. Some common reasons include:
- Real estate transactions, which often require precise legal navigation to ensure valid property transfers and address any disputes.
- Business formation or disputes, where professional legal guidance is critical for compliance with local regulations and resolving conflicts.
- Family-related issues such as divorce, child custody, or inheritance disputes, which are emotionally and legally complex.
- Criminal defense, where immediate legal representation is essential to navigate the justice system and protect your rights.
- Employment issues, including wrongful termination or workplace discrimination, which require specialized legal knowledge.
Local Laws Overview
Atasehir, a district on the Asian side of Istanbul, adheres to the overarching legal framework of Turkey, supplemented by specific regional regulations. Key legal aspects include:
- Civil Code: Governing personal rights, contracts, and obligations.
- Commercial Code: Managing trade, company law, and financial compliance.
- Criminal Law: Outlining offenses, penalties, and procedures.
- Family Law: Addressing marriage, divorce, and child custody matters.
- Labor Law: Ensuring employee rights and employer responsibilities.
Frequently Asked Questions
What qualifications should I look for in a lawyer in Atasehir?
Ensure the lawyer is a member of the Turkish Bar Association and check their experience in your specific legal issue.
How much does it cost to hire a lawyer in Atasehir?
Costs vary depending on the complexity of your case and the lawyer's experience. It's crucial to discuss fees during your initial consultation.
Is it possible to get free legal help in Atasehir?
Yes, legal aid is available for those who qualify through local bar associations or government programs.
How long does it typically take to resolve a legal dispute in Atasehir?
The duration varies greatly depending on the nature of the case, from a few months for straightforward cases to years for complex litigation.
Can I represent myself in a legal matter in Atasehir?
While self-representation is possible, it is often not recommended unless you have substantial legal knowledge, due to the complexity of legal proceedings.
What languages do lawyers in Atasehir generally speak?
Most lawyers in Atasehir speak Turkish, and many are proficient in English, especially those in international practice areas.
How do I check a lawyer's credentials in Atasehir?
Verify their registration with the Turkish Bar Association and look for any disciplinary actions or reviews from previous clients.
What should I bring to my first meeting with a lawyer?
Collect all relevant documents pertaining to your case, such as contracts, correspondence, and any legal filings.
Can lawyers in Atasehir handle international cases?
Many lawyers are equipped to handle international legal matters, but you should confirm their expertise in foreign law and international dealings.
What should I do if I'm unsatisfied with my lawyer's service?
First, express your concerns with the lawyer. If unresolved, you may file a complaint with the Turkish Bar Association.
